How to find out the last modified date of a PS.

In Data Set Information, it gives only Creation date and Referenced date.
Referenced date is the date when that is accessed.
I need to find out the date when it was modified.

There is no easy way to find the date of last modification of a data set. The only reliable way is to access the SMF records and look in them for the modified date -- which may require reading millions of records and thus is rarely, if ever, worth the effort.
